2.2.0 • Published 4 years ago
dom-printer v2.2.0
Printer
Printer for browsers.
Usage
import Printer from "dom-printer";
const p = new Printer();
p.append(document.getElementById('first-page'));
p.split();
p.append(document.getElementById('second-page'));
p.print();Constructor Parameters
| Name | Type | Attributes | Description |
|---|---|---|---|
| content | Element, HTMLCollection, NodeList | <optional> | Content for print |
| importCSS | Boolean | <optional> | Import style of current page or not. The default is true |
| style | String | <optional> | Custom style. The default is '' |
| preview | Boolean | <optional> | Preview instead of print. The default is false |
Methods
print()Print actionappend(elem: Element | HTMLCollection | NodeList, clone: boolean = true)Append elementsplitPage()Split pageclear()Clear contentdestroy()Destroy printer instance